Steady-handed doctor performs first eye operation on gorilla

A team of doctors working with veterinarians at San Diego Zoo have carried out successful cataract surgery on a western lowland gorilla.

An eye surgeon who had operated on thousands of humans but no other type of primate performed the procedure.

Three-year-old Leslie was suffering increasing blindness in her left eye as a possible result of an injury.

Leslie, who weighs 65lb (30kg), is now back with her troop as she recovers from the surgery.

A team of ophthalmologists and anaesthesiologists from the University of California San Diego Health hospital were called to help in the zoo's first ever gorilla cataract surgery on 10 December, but it was only announced on Monday.
